Attributes of a welding electrode which can be defined for the purpose of a specification are
Dimension Electrode length Wire diameter Limits for coating eccentricity
Packing Types Marking & Identification
Properties of weld metal Chemical Composition Mechanical Properties Soundness of weld metal

Mis-useA specification for a product defines those attributes which can be quantified and readily measured.
In the case of Welding Electrodes, many of the attributes quantified are those of the WELDMETAL derived from the electrode rather than the ELECTRODE itself. ( How the weld metal is derived from the electrode can cause variations in the properties )

So, preparation of a Standard Test Weld is a part of the specification for Welding Electrodes
The defined attributes are measured on the Standard Test Weld which may not be representative of the weld in any particular application

Specification for welding electrodes must be viewed as a way of classifying the types of electrodes, rather than as a way of defining the performance
Performance of the electrode wrt a WPS is measured in a Procedure Qualification Test

Conditioning of Electrodes before use
Baking – at 150 to 300 deg C depending on type of electrode
Holding – above 100 deg C till use
